Simorra Strengthens French Presence

The Catalan fashion brand Simorra continues its international expansion and has opened its second store in France, located in the Printemps Parly 2 shopping centre in Le Chesnay, in the Versailles district.

“Seeing our design vision cross borders and connect with the French public is an incredible motivation for everything that lies ahead. This milestone reflects the great teamwork and marks the beginning of another exciting chapter in our international journey,” said Alicia Mata-Maestroni, Regional Retail Director in France, in a LinkedIn post.

With this opening, the brand strengthens its presence in the French market, where it has already been present since mid-2015 with a retail space on the fourth floor of the Printemps Haussmann women’s department store in the heart of Paris. This opening is also part of its international expansion strategy, which at the end of last year led the company to open two stores in Portugal, expanding its retail network in the country.

Founded in 1978 by designer Javier Simorra, the Barcelona-based brand is currently led by Eva Dimas, following its acquisition by the Dimas family in 2006, while Victoria Mitjans heads the design department with a mid-to-premium offering. In Spain, Simorra has a presence in over 60 cities through its own stores, outlets, franchises and shop-in-shops at El Corte Inglés department stores. Globally, in addition to France and Portugal, the brand operates in Mexico through several points of sale in El Palacio de Hierro department stores.
